=== Steering Wheel Controls === On GLL models, steering wheel controls were available for basic head unit functions, including: * Power on/off * Tape selector * Tuner band * Scan * Volume control wheel These controls operate using an LED built into both the steering wheel and steering column. The sending unit (in the wheel) transmits a signal to the receiver unit in the column. This receiver then relays the signal wirelessly to a separate receiver box, typically located under the rear compartment (2-seater) or rear seats (2+2). Note: Removal of the receiver box will disable cruise control functionality. Most aftermarket head units can use the steering wheel controls with an adapter such as the PAC SWI-X converter.
